Analysis
In 2025, reserve position in the imf, us dollar, annual growth rate in Zimbabwe stood at 5.01 % change on previous year.
That represents a change of up 279.2% on the previous year and up 215.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, reserve position in the imf, us dollar, annual growth rate in Zimbabwe peaked at 184.73 % change on previous year in 1983 and was at its lowest, -7.97 % change on previous year, in 2005.
That places Zimbabwe 114th out of 189 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
The year-on-year percentage change in Reserve position in the IMF, US dollar.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
Computed from
- Reserve position in the IMF, US dollar International Monetary Fund
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
